The Town of Greenwich, through DAS Procurement in Connecticut, is seeking bids for the surplus sale of a printer under solicitation RFB 7972. The opportunity was posted on September 10, 2026, and the deadline for responses is October 2, 2026, at 3:00 PM. Interested parties should contact Anthony Guardi for further information. It is important to note that the Town of Greenwich is not accepting electronic bids or proposals for this solicitation, and all submission instructions are contained within the RFB/RFP document.

Zebra TC22 Handheld Devises and Charging Bases and Related Cables
Solicitation # 273FCCAO26SN0001
The Federal Communications Commission is soliciting quotes for the procurement of nine Zebra TC22 Android handheld mobile computers and associated charging cradles for use with the BarScan asset management system. The specific hardware requirements include the Zebra TC22 Android device (WLMT0-T22B8ABD8-NA) featuring Wi-Fi, a 2D engine, 8GB RAM, and 128GB Flash, paired with the Zebra TC22 Single Slot Charger/Cradle (CRD-TC2L-BS1CO-01) including cables. This is a brand-name justification procurement under FAR 13.5 to ensure compatibility with existing BarScan tracking operations and avoid technical risks associated with alternate devices. The estimated acquisition value is 15,227.01 dollars, and the award will be a firm-fixed-price contract based on the lowest priced quote that conforms to the solicitation requirements and delivery time. Deliveries are to be made FOB Destination to the FCC Warehouse in Annapolis, Maryland, as soon as practicable to prevent operational disruptions. No additional software or configuration is required from the vendor. Interested vendors must submit their quotes, including pricing, company information, point of contact, and UEI, via email to Susan Nicholson by the extended deadline of September 14, 2026, at 11:30 a.m. EDT. Submissions must follow the specific email subject line format: QUOTE, Zebra Handheld Devises, COMPANY NAME.
